The Court of Appeal in Abuja has confirmed Senator Monday Okpebholo as the legitimately elected Governor of Edo State, rejecting the appeal filed by the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) and its candidate, Asue Ighodalo.
Delivering the ruling on Thursday, Justice Mohammed Danjuma held that the appeal lacked substance and did not demonstrate any error in the earlier verdict by the Edo State Election Petition Tribunal, which had dismissed the petition brought by the PDP and Ighodalo.
According to the appellate court, the gubernatorial election held on September 24, 2024, was properly conducted by the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C), and Okpebholo’s declaration as winner followed due process.
The judgment was unanimously agreed upon by the panel of three justices, who found no compelling reason to overturn the tribunal’s decision.
